US stock futures climbed on Thursday after Nvidia issued a bullish sales outlook for 2028, reinforcing investor confidence in the artificial-intelligence trade. The chipmaker’s projection helped lift market sentiment ahead of the opening bell.
In geopolitics, Russia is preparing to escalate its attacks on Ukraine, as peace negotiations are reported to have collapsed. Diplomatic sources indicate that talks have reached a dead end, raising fears of intensified conflict in the coming weeks.
Meanwhile, central bank officials are gathering in Wyoming for the annual Jackson Hole Economic Symposium. The closed-door meeting, hosted by the Federal Reserve, is expected to focus on inflation and the trajectory of interest rates. RBC Capital Markets strategist Amy Wu Silverman noted that the AI trade continues to show strong momentum, though she cautioned that volatility may persist.
